Job Description
As our Human Resources Business Partner, you will act as a strategic partner to our Sea Logistics business units aligning initiatives with the organization's goals and objectives within America. You will be working closely with business leaders, supporting our national HRBP, driving talent management, and fostering a positive work culture. This position will provide impact globally, as it is instrumental in developing and implementing strategies that will enhance business performance and employee engagement across Sea Logistics in America. Your Responsibilities
• Closely collaborate with our global business leaders to align strategy with our business goals for Sea Logistics in America
• Adopt and drive the implementation of global initiatives
• Drive focused projects linking to our global and local strategy, focusing on organizational effectiveness, continuous improvement and market growth
• Adopt and implement global strategic initiatives of Total Rewards and Talent Development for Sea Logistics America
• Drive talent management and succession planning processes for respective areas
• Ensure market competitive compensation and rewards structure to attract and retain key employees
• Partner with Global Talent Development on the creation and drive the implementation of change processes and reorganizations
• Provide guidance and support to national HRBPs on HR-related matters within the business areas
• Create and analyze reports and KPIs to support business decisions, using data to identify trends and recommend appropriate actions
• Foster a culture of compliance with labor regulations and internal policies
• Collaborate with local HRBP and external consultants to resolve legal issues as needed
Your Skills and Experiences
• Minimum Bachelor's Degree in Human Resources, Business Management, or related field
• PHR, SPHR, or GPHR certification required
• 3-5 years of experience in an HR Business Partner role
• Previous experience supporting business clients in a global matrix environment
• HR experience in the freight forwarding industry is beneficial
• 4-1 Hybrid work schedule in Jersey City, NJ required

We offer a dynamic global work environment with opportunities for excellent training programs and career mobility. The target salary range for this position is between $140,000.00 and $160,000.00. Base salary is part of a competitive total rewards package that includes health and welfare benefits, a 401k retirement savings plan, tuition reimbursement, and incentive compensation for eligible roles. Individual pay may vary from the target range and is determined by a number of factors including experience, skills, job location, internal pay equity, and other relevant business considerations. Kuehne+Nagel reviews pay ranges regularly to ensure competitive and fair pay based on industry market data. #LI-KE1
